The Pump House @ Pockthorpe
The Pump House is nestled within the Ancient village of Pockthorpe in the beautiful countryside of East Yorkshire. It is a renovated 200 year old farm building which has been lovingly restored to retain its original features including a deep well with glass top (reinforced!) pulleys and metal work. Whether you're seeking a romantic retreat or a fun-filled getaway, The Pump House offers a haven for relaxation or as a base to explore the beautiful Yorkshire Wolds and amazing coastline.

How is the weather in Pocklington?
Pocklington has cool winters around 35–45°F (2–7°C) and mild summers near 53–70°F (12–21°C). Rain is fairly steady year-round, so packing layers and waterproof clothing is often suggested.
When is the best time to visit Pocklington?
Late spring through early autumn is often suggested for milder temperatures, blooming gardens, and outdoor events. Winters are cooler and wetter, so indoor and cultural activities are more popular then.

What is Pocklington known for?
Pocklington is known for its historic market town roots, vibrant local arts, and Burnby Hall Gardens with extensive water lilies. Its proximity to the Yorkshire Wolds adds natural beauty.
